Between Family is a 2017 Turkish comedy about Fikret, a man navigating a marital crisis who ends up playing father figure to a singer's daughter on the verge of marriage. The story leans into the comedic friction that comes from rigid family expectations, parental authority, and the weight of wedding arrangements. Those pressures are treated as the natural backdrop of life, not as problems to dismantle. Marriage is the destination, family honor matters, and the humor mostly comes from characters bumping into those structures rather than escaping them. That orientation, common in Turkish mainstream comedy, earns the Leans Traditional label without requiring any political statement.
